The drive from Hagerstown, MD to Berwyn Heights, MD covers 71.4 miles and takes about 1h 32m behind the wheel. This route is realistic as a one-day drive if you keep your stops efficient.
The route leans on Eisenhower Memorial Highway, Dwight D Eisenhower Highway, Capital Beltway for much of the mileage, and the overall profile is turn-heavy local drive. The longest uninterrupted segment is about 22.9 miles on Eisenhower Memorial Highway. At current regular gas prices, budget about $11.84 one way before food or hotel costs.
